Reclaiming Your Browser's Soul Embracing Privacy-Focused Browsing and Search

Your web browser is arguably the most direct conduit between you and the internet, a window through which much of your digital life unfolds. Unfortunately, most mainstream browsers, by default, are not designed with your privacy as their paramount concern. They are often configured to prioritize convenience, integration with other services, and, crucially, to facilitate the tracking and data collection activities of advertisers and other third parties. Reclaiming your browser's soul means making deliberate choices about the tools you use and how you configure them, transforming your primary internet interface into a hardened fortress against pervasive surveillance and data exploitation. This isn't about sacrificing functionality; it's about making informed decisions that put your privacy first, ensuring that your online explorations don't leave a trail of breadcrumbs for every data miner to follow.

The first critical step is to ditch browsers that have a vested interest in your data, or those built upon frameworks that inherently support extensive tracking. Google Chrome, while popular, is notorious for its deep integration with Google's vast advertising ecosystem, making it a less than ideal choice for privacy advocates. Instead, consider adopting browsers specifically engineered with privacy at their core. Firefox, particularly with enhanced tracking protection enabled, offers a robust and customizable experience, allowing users to block third-party cookies, cryptominers, and fingerprinters. Brave Browser takes this a step further, automatically blocking ads and trackers by default, and even offering a privacy-preserving ad model that rewards users for opting in to view curated, privacy-respecting advertisements. For those seeking extreme anonymity, the Tor Browser provides multi-layered encryption and routing through the Tor network, making it incredibly difficult to trace your online activities, though it comes with a trade-off in browsing speed.

Beyond the browser itself, the search engine you use plays an equally vital role in shaping your digital footprint. Google Search, while powerful, logs your queries, tracks your location, and uses this data to build a comprehensive profile of your interests and intentions. This information is then used to personalize your search results and deliver targeted advertisements. To truly vanish online, you must break free from this data-harvesting cycle. DuckDuckGo is a popular alternative that prides itself on not tracking its users and not filtering search results based on past activity. Startpage offers a unique approach by routing your searches through Google's engine but stripping out all identifying information before doing so, effectively giving you Google's results without Google's tracking. These privacy-focused search engines are not just alternatives; they are essential components of a strategy to minimize the data trails you leave behind, ensuring that your quest for information doesn't become a quest for information about you.

Fortifying Your Browser's Defenses Essential Extensions and Configurations

Even with a privacy-focused browser, you can further enhance your defenses by strategically deploying browser extensions and adjusting key configurations. These tools act as digital shields, blocking trackers, encrypting connections, and preventing websites from fingerprinting your unique browser characteristics. One indispensable extension is a robust ad blocker like uBlock Origin, which not only removes intrusive advertisements but also blocks a significant number of tracking scripts embedded in websites. By preventing these scripts from loading, you reduce the amount of data sent back to advertisers and data brokers, thereby speeding up your browsing and enhancing your privacy simultaneously. It's a win-win situation, transforming a cluttered, data-hungry web into a cleaner, more private experience.

Another crucial category of extensions includes those that focus on cookie management and anti-fingerprinting. 'Cookie AutoDelete' automatically deletes cookies from closed tabs, preventing long-term tracking. Extensions like 'CanvasBlocker' or 'Privacy Badger' combat browser fingerprinting, a technique where websites use unique characteristics of your browser, such as installed fonts, screen resolution, and plugins, to create a unique identifier for you, even if you clear your cookies. This sophisticated tracking method is becoming increasingly prevalent, making it harder to maintain anonymity. By actively obfuscating these unique browser traits, you make it significantly more difficult for websites to build persistent profiles based on your device's configuration, adding another layer of invisibility to your online persona.

Finally, dive deep into your browser's settings and disable any features that compromise your privacy. Turn off "send usage statistics," "error reporting," and "prediction services" that send your keystrokes or browsing history to external servers. Configure your DNS settings to use a privacy-focused DNS resolver like Cloudflare's 1.1.1.1 (with WARP) or Quad9 (9.9.9.9), which encrypts your DNS queries and prevents your ISP from seeing every website you visit. Regularly clear your browsing history, cache, and cookies, or better yet, use your browser's "private" or "incognito" mode for sensitive activities, understanding that while these modes don't make you anonymous to websites, they prevent local storage of your browsing data. These proactive steps, when combined, create a formidable defense against the pervasive tracking mechanisms that dominate the modern internet, empowering you to browse with a newfound sense of freedom and security.

Forging an Impenetrable Shield Strong Encryption and Meticulous Password Management

In the digital realm, encryption is your strongest armor, and robust password management is the bedrock of your personal security. Far too many individuals still rely on weak, easily guessable passwords or, even worse, reuse the same password across multiple services. This practice is akin to leaving the front door to your house wide open, with a spare key under the mat, and then using the exact same key for your car, your office, and your safety deposit box. A single data breach on one of your less important accounts could instantly compromise your entire digital life if you haven't implemented strong, unique passwords and embraced the power of encryption. This is where the concept of "digital hygiene" truly comes into play, demanding discipline and a shift in how we fundamentally interact with our online identities.

The solution to password fatigue and vulnerability lies in adopting a dedicated password manager. Tools like LastPass, 1Password, Bitwarden, or KeePass are not just convenient; they are essential security utilities. A good password manager generates strong, complex, unique passwords for every single online account you possess, stores them in an encrypted vault, and automatically fills them in when you visit a website. This eliminates the need for you to remember dozens or hundreds of intricate character strings, reducing cognitive load while dramatically increasing your security posture. The only password you need to remember is the master password for your vault – and that one should be exceptionally strong, long, and unique, perhaps even a passphrase. Furthermore, many password managers can audit your existing passwords, flagging weak or reused ones, and can alert you if any of your stored credentials appear in known data breaches, providing an invaluable early warning system.

Beyond passwords, embracing end-to-end encryption for your communications is paramount. Standard email and messaging services often lack this crucial layer of protection, meaning your messages can be intercepted and read by third parties, including the service providers themselves. For sensitive communications, migrate to platforms that offer true end-to-end encryption, where only the sender and intended recipient can read the messages, and not even the service provider has access to the unencrypted content. Signal is widely regarded as the gold standard for encrypted messaging, offering robust encryption for text, voice, and video calls. For email, services like ProtonMail or Tutanota provide encrypted email communication, ensuring that your private correspondence remains just that – private. These tools are not just for those with something to hide; they are for anyone who values their privacy and wishes to prevent their conversations from being inadvertently exposed or exploited.

### The Imperative of Two-Factor Authentication Your Second Line of Defense

Even the strongest password can eventually be compromised, whether through a sophisticated phishing attack, a brute-force attempt, or a large-scale data breach. This is why Two-Factor Authentication (2FA) is no longer an optional security measure but an absolute imperative for every online account that supports it. 2FA adds a critical second layer of verification beyond your password, typically requiring something you *know* (your password) and something you *have* (a code from your phone, a physical security key, or a biometric scan). This means that even if a malicious actor manages to steal your password, they still cannot access your account without that second factor, effectively rendering their stolen credentials useless. It's a simple, yet incredibly powerful, deterrent against unauthorized access, significantly raising the bar for attackers.

There are various forms of 2FA, each with different levels of security and convenience. SMS-based 2FA, where a code is sent to your phone via text message, is better than nothing, but it's considered the weakest form due to vulnerabilities like SIM-swapping attacks. Authenticator apps, such as Google Authenticator, Authy, or Microsoft Authenticator, generate time-based one-time passwords (TOTP) directly on your device, offering a much stronger layer of protection as they don't rely on cellular networks. The gold standard for 2FA, however, is a physical security key, like a YubiKey or Google Titan Key. These hardware tokens use cryptographic protocols (like FIDO U2F/WebAuthn) to provide the strongest possible protection against phishing and account takeover, as they require physical interaction with the device to authenticate. While they might seem like an extra step, the peace of mind they offer is immeasurable, especially for your most critical accounts.

Implementing 2FA across all your important accounts – email, banking, social media, cloud storage, and any service containing sensitive information – should be a top priority. Many password managers integrate 2FA functionality or provide secure storage for your TOTP seeds, streamlining the process. Make it a habit to enable 2FA whenever you create a new account or revisit an old one. This proactive approach significantly hardens your digital defenses, transforming your accounts from easily breached targets into formidable fortresses.
